Be part of our team

Who we are

First Study Centre is an online learning platform for students from around the world, no matter what country they are in or what language they speak.

Millions of students across the United Kingdom, France, Spain, Canada, Brazil, Mexico, Chile, Colombia, Ecuador, Peru, and the United States have joined our community to study better with our learning tools, share their knowledge, and collaborate with each other.

What we offer

  • The chance to be part of a fast-growing EdTech company
  • A hybrid and remote-friendly culture, you can work from anywhere
  • Flexible working hours
  • A minimum of 31 days of paid time off, including public holidays and your birthday
  • Laptop and any necessary IT equipment

Core values

Innovative

We believe innovation is the only way forward.

Transparent

Communication is one of the most fundamental aspects of collaboration between teams and employees.

Collaborative

We are willing to help and support others to work productively on any task.

Open positions

Engineering

We're looking for a Full-Stack Software Engineer who will create scalable software solutions for our EdTech company.

As a Senior Software Development Engineer, you should be comfortable with both front-end and back-end coding languages, development frameworks, and third-party libraries.

If this is you, we are glad to have you on our team.

The main responsibilities of the Senior Full-Stack Software Engineer are:

  • Develop and manage well-functioning applications and databases.
  • Work with development teams and product managers to ideate software solutions.
  • Work with data scientists and analysts to improve software.
  • Test software to ensure responsiveness and efficiency.
  • Troubleshoot, debug, and upgrade software.

In addition, you will:

  • Contribute to the design of new features.
  • Advocate for standard methodologies.
  • Mentor junior engineers.
  • Review the code of your peers.

Requirements and skills

  • A Software Development Engineer with 5+ years of proven experience with modern development technologies like HTML, CSS, ES6, React, Typescript, JavaScript, and jQuery that are used to deliver front-end user interfaces, and Java, Python, PHP, and NodeJS as back-end software systems for APIs and services
  • Familiarity with databases (MySQL, MongoDB) and web servers (Apache, Nginx)
  • Experience developing desktop and mobile applications
  • Passionate about setting standard methodologies and raising the bar for testing, code quality, and maintainability
  • Excellent communication and teamwork skills
  • Ready to improve your skills, solve complex engineering problems, and advance your career.
  • Familiarity with the EdTech industry or education sector is a plus
  • Multi-tasking abilities

Do you want to join our team? Then we'd love to hear about you!

Apply Now
Marketing

Part-time
Remote

We're looking for a specialist who will manage search engine optimisation and marketing activities.

You will be responsible for managing SEO activities such as content strategy, link building, and keyword strategy to increase rankings on all major search networks like Google, Yahoo, and Bing.

If this is you, we are glad to have you on our team.

The main responsibilities of the SEO Specialist are:

  • Oversee all content on the website.
  • Revise, optimise, and adjust landing pages for search engine marketing.
  • Reach and maintain SEO positions in all major search networks.
  • Conduct market research and understand our customers’ needs.
  • Scale existing channels while testing new ideas and channels.
  • Manage campaign expenses by staying on budget, estimating monthly costs, and reconciling discrepancies.
  • Work with the development team to ensure SEO best practises are properly implemented on newly developed code.

Requirements and skills

  • 5+ years of experience in digital marketing, SEO, and content marketing
  • Knowledge of ranking factors and search engine algorithms
  • Experience with A/B and multivariate experiments
  • Working knowledge of HTML, CSS, and JavaScript development and constraints
  • Experience with website analytics tools like Google Analytics
  • Stay up-to-date with the latest trends and best practises in SEO
  • Familiarity with the EdTech industry or education sector is a plus
  • Multi-tasking abilities

Do you want to join our team? Then we'd love to hear about you!

Apply Now
Content Management

We're looking for a Content Editor to write, check, proofread, and publish online content in French.

Content editor responsibilities include writing new articles and content, optimising written pieces to increase user engagement, and checking user-generated content.

If you have excellent writing and editing skills in French, we are glad to have you on our team.

The main responsibilities of the Content Editor are:

  • Check user-generated content to make sure that it doesn't contain offensive, harmful, or inappropriate content.
  • Write articles and content to promote our services.
  • Proofread, restructure, and edit articles in collaboration with marketing and design teams.
  • Update our website and social media pages with new content.
  • Optimise content using SEO guidelines.
  • Monitor web traffic and user engagement.

Requirements and skills

  • 2+ years of experience as a Content Editor, Web Editor or similar role
  • Excellent writing and editing skills in French
  • Excellent knowledge of English
  • Familiarity with SEO and keyword research
  • Be ready and able to handle large amounts of information
  • Attention to detail
  • Good computer skills
  • Familiarity with the EdTech industry or education sector is a plus
  • Multi-tasking abilities

Do you want to join our team? Then we'd love to hear about you!

Apply Now
Customer Service

Full-time
Remote

We are looking for a specialist who will assist our customers with technical problems when using our products and services.

Customer support specialist responsibilities include resolving customer issues, recommending solutions, and guiding product users through features and functionalities.

If this is you, we are glad to have you on our team.

The main responsibilities of the Customer Support Specialist are:

  • Respond to customer queries in a timely and accurate way, via email and chat.
  • Identify customer needs and help them use our services and products.
  • Inform customers about new features and functionalities.
  • Follow up with customers to ensure their technical issues are resolved.
  • Update our internal databases with information about technical issues.
  • Monitor customer complaints on social media and reach out to provide assistance.
  • Gather customer feedback and share it with our product and marketing teams.

Requirements and skills

  • 2+ years of experience as a customer support specialist or similar CS role
  • Experience using help desk software, CRM systems, and remote support tools
  • Excellent communication and problem-solving skills
  • Patience when handling tough cases
  • Familiarity with the EdTech industry or education sector is a plus
  • Multi-tasking abilities

Do you want to join our team? Then we'd love to hear about you!

Apply Now

Didn't find what you're looking for? Feel free to contact us with any questions.